What to eat after cold has a fever

Drinking chicken soup has been reported by two clinical medical centers in the United States. Drinking chicken soup can inhibit throat and respiratory tract inflammation, and is extremely effective in eliminating nasal congestion, runny nose, cough, sore throat and other symptoms caused by cold. Because chicken contains a variety of essential amino acids, rich in nutrition, can significantly enhance the body's resistance to the cold virus, chicken also contains some special chemical substances, has the effect of enhancing the throat blood circulation and nasal secretion, which has a good effect on protecting the respiratory tract unobstructed, clearing respiratory tract virus, accelerating the recovery of cold.

The practice of eating more radish has proved that radish has a unique role in the prevention and treatment of cold. The specific method is to cut the sweet, crisp and juicy radish, press out half a cup of juice, and then mash the ginger, squeeze out a small amount of ginger juice, add in radish juice, then add sugar or honey, mix well and then pour into boiling water as a drink, three times a day for two days. It can clear away heat, detoxify, dispel cold, and prevent cold.

Salt experiment proved that eating less salt can increase the content of lysozyme in saliva, protect the oral cavity and throat mucosal epithelial cells, and let them secrete more immunoglobulin A and interferon to deal with the cold virus. Therefore, the daily salt intake should be controlled within 5g, which is of great benefit to the prevention and treatment of colds.
